J. Sainte‐Laudy is a scholar working on Immunology and Allergy, Pharmacology and Rheumatology. According to data from OpenAlex, J. Sainte‐Laudy has authored 90 papers receiving a total of 2.1k indexed citations (citations by other indexed papers that have themselves been cited), including 44 papers in Immunology and Allergy, 29 papers in Pharmacology and 23 papers in Rheumatology. Recurrent topics in J. Sainte‐Laudy's work include Food Allergy and Anaphylaxis Research (37 papers), Allergic Rhinitis and Sensitization (31 papers) and Drug-Induced Adverse Reactions (26 papers). J. Sainte‐Laudy is often cited by papers focused on Food Allergy and Anaphylaxis Research (37 papers), Allergic Rhinitis and Sensitization (31 papers) and Drug-Induced Adverse Reactions (26 papers). J. Sainte‐Laudy collaborates with scholars based in France, Belgium and Spain. J. Sainte‐Laudy's co-authors include P. Belon, Jacques Benveniste, J C Guérin, Didier G. Ebo, Bernard Poitevin, Francis Beauvais, E. Davenas, Antonio Tedeschi, Menachem Oberbaum and D A Moneret-Vautrin and has published in prestigious journals such as Nature, Journal of Allergy and Clinical Immunology and Journal of Chromatography A.
